The Pentagon is the home to the Department of Defense located in Arlington, Virginia, and functions as the United States military headquarters (Bigler, n.d). It houses all the three military services including Airforce, Navy, and Army. It is the biggest office structure globally as a six-million-square-foot concrete structure covering thirty-four acres. The Pentagon was constructed within seventeen months to house the War Department a day before the U.S entered in the World War II (1939-1945) (Bigler, n.d). From 1942, the Pentagon has functioned as the pivotal point of the planning and operations of the American military (Bigler, n.d). Important decisions during World War II such as the development of the atomic bomb and D-Day invasion of Europe were made at the Pentagon. In the following years, the Pentagon has made more critical decisions include the Vietnam War, the Cold War, and the wars in Afghanistan and Iraq. During the 9/11 attacks, the bombers hit Pentagon leading to 184 death cases and causing severe damages to the structure. (Bigler, n.d). The Pentagon is recognized for its five-sided shape and the role it plays in protecting American and making it among the strongest nations in the world regarding military might. The Pentagon is practically a city in itself with more than 23,000 employees both in civilian and military capacities (Bigler, n.d). The Pentagon has banking facilities, dry cleaners, multiple shopping and food vendors, close to twenty escalators, about 130 stairways, seventeen miles of corridors, over fifteen parking lots covering approximately seventy acres and transport facilities (Bigler, n.d). Threat/Hazard or Vulnerability Assessment and Risk Analysis of the Pentagon All structures have a particular degree of risk connected to numerous hazards. These threats may be due to intentional acts to cause harm, accidents, or natural disasters. Natural hazards are natural events like seismic, wind and flood disaster. Human-made hazards include terrorism or technological hazards. The nature of the hazard notwithstanding, the owners of a facility bears the responsibility of managing and minimizing the dangers (Stewart, 2017). The government has determined the Risk Management Process to be implemented in Federal Facilities. Facility owners especially those of public structures ought to create and execute a security risk management practice that observes to the criterion set by Interagency Security Committee (ISC) while promoting the organization’s safety requirements. Threat/Hazard Assessment Threat assessment is the initial stage in risk management. The phase entails pondering on the wide range of hazards (accidental, terrorist, criminal, and natural) for the facility. The Pentagon does not only worry about external attacks alone. Domestic groups like animal rights organizations, anti-abortion, anti-government, and militia were responsible for approximately 335 incidents between 1980 and 2000 classified as confirmed or suspected terrorism (Grant & Stewart, 2014). Workplace violence is also a deadly and serious hazard regarding both psychological damage and physical injury. In most cases, bomb threats are hoaxes to disrupt the normal functioning of a facility. Nonetheless, any bomb alert should be taken seriously; the relevant authorities notified and never dismissed as a hoax. Suspected sabotage is also a threat that cannot be ignored since orchestrated mischief, half-truths, and a repeated pattern of distortions have devastating consequences to the military. For natural disasters, the federally declared ones in Arlington, Virginia include wind-related events like flooding, tornados, and severe tornados followed by winter storms events. The terrorist threats/hazards that Pentagon is exposed to include improvised explosive device or bomb that can be detonated on or near the building via a projectile, vehicle or person. Chemical agents include aerosol or liquid contaminants that can be dispensed using aerosol generators or sprayers or liquids vaporizing from containers or puddles. Arson and incendiary attack include the initiation of an explosion or fire near or on the target using a projectile remotely or directly. Moreover, armed attacks may involve a sniper or tactical assault buildings near Pentagon while biological agents could be dispensed using aerosol dispensers. Lastly, cyberterrorism entails electronic attacks by use of computer systems while nuclear device detonation can occur on the air, at the surface or on the ground. There is also forced entry where an attacker uses explosives, weapons, power tools or hands to gain access or enter a building using false credentials. Vulnerability Assessment Once the hazard or threat is determined, it facilitates the vulnerability assessment. A vulnerability analysis entails a comprehensive analysis of the site characteristics, systems, and building functions to establish the loopholes as well as the corrective or mitigation actions that can be employed to minimize the vulnerabilities (Mavrouli et al., 2014). It details the functions of an asset, which an attacker could exploit. The impact of the loss is also determined, which provides the degree to which an attack would impair the building. In the Pentagon building, vulnerability assessment would assist in designing the required corrective measures against any possible terrorist attacks. Vulnerabilities include a deficiency in protection systems, security, process systems, building constructions, and loss of prevention programs. The vulnerability assessment entails planning the resources required during the process, assessing the structure site, preparing of the building assortment and determining the Pentagon house’s vulnerability rating. Risk Assessment The risk is the possibility of damage to or loss of an asset. It is measured by the value of the assets of the associated vulnerabilities and threats. A risk assessment is an analysis of the possibility of a hazard occurring, and the asset vulnerabilities and value (Gallagher, 2014) Analysis of the risks combines the vulnerability rating and the impact of the loss of the building. The combination is utilized to determine the possible risk of the building to a particular hazard or danger. While the impact of the loss is measured as minor, noticeable, severe or devastating, vulnerability is measured as low, medium, high or very high. Evaluating the risks associated with a Pentagon building’s terrorist attack should entail the assessment for damage or loss of the structure. Various techniques and methods can be utilized in evaluating the risk possibility of experiencing a terror attack on the Pentagon house. It may entail assessing the value of the structure, evaluation of its vulnerabilities and threats so as quantify the associated risks with each asset found within the facility (Gallagher, 2014). Therefore, the risk is the equal to the vulnerability rating multiplied by the involved threat rating and the asset value. After identifying the terrorist threat, the assessment of vulnerabilities is conducted. Understanding the associated risks with a terror attack on the structure can subsequently be utilized as a standard for the creation of strategic alleviation measures that would assist in minimizing the risks (Gallagher, 2014). When the risk calculated is very high, it is completely unacceptable, and immediate mitigation measures should be taken. A lower risk is within acceptable limits and measures to minimize the risk should be implemented alongside other mitigation and security upgrades. Some of the protective measures include enhancing perimeter security, building and maintaining strengthened perimeter walls and columns, thorough inspection of the vehicles, and employing sufficient security personnel (Rose, 2015). The facility design should also be impact and blast resistant, has alternative load paths, enhanced ductility and connectivity, and enhanced structural measures. The first line of defense is detection and prevention. The protective measures may also minimize facility utility and function. For instance, improved perimeter security may minimize public and occupant parking which results in reduced business activity within the building. Implementation of protective mitigation measures within government or icon building is cost-effective since they have significantly higher damage consequences.
